Exclusive : Austrian Champions Red Bull Salzburg In Talks With Ex Besiktas Target Musa Mohammed
Published: March 23, 2015
According to leaks gathered by allnigeriasoccer.com’s editorial staff, eight - time Bundesliga champions Red Bull Salzburg have opened talks with Nigeria Under 20s skipper Musa Mohammed regarding a potential transfer ahead of the summer transfer window.
The 18 - year - old put himself in the shop window at the just concluded African Youth Championship, winning the top goalscorer award with four strikes.
A representative of Red Bull Salzburg traveled to Senegal last week in an attempt to convince Musa Mohammed to join the Austrian champions.
Though negotiations are just getting started, the FC Heart Academy right - back wants The Red Bulls to firm up their interest with an official offer of a contract.
Since Musa Mohammed displayed his wares at the 2013 Fifa Under 17 World Cup, he has been courted by Besiktas and Bastia but a deal is yet to materialize.
